How Can I Know Oxygen Sensor Has Gone Bad


hatharasinghe

Question

Dear friend How can i identify Oxygen Sensor is bad and to be replaced If vehicle pased the Smoke Emission Test does it mean Oxygen Senor is good and even

my car shows up as a check engine light or malfunction indicator lamp illuminating in the dash board. Can i check this simply or should i go to garage for OBDII code checker is there any thing can do for me using normal toolkit at home (DO IT YOURSELF) but in my case fuel consumption is ok.

In some cars, there is a way of getting the error code without plugging the car to a diagnostics system, but I propose that since they don't cost too much you do get a diagnostic report done.

Without the diagnostics report its difficult to assume the cause of the problem.

A car can pass an emissions test with a faulty oxygen sensor. They need to be changed periodically like spark plugs but I don't think this is done in Sri Lanka. A more notable symptom maybe a loss in fuel economy.

remove the socket connecting the O2 Sensor to the circuitry. and start the engine. while the engine warms up get a regular multi-meter and check the voltage produced by the sensor. if its between 0.2 V and 0.8~0.9 V then your oxygen sensor should be alright. ideally it should be hovering around 0.45 V (450 mV) for the best balance of fuel/Air (provided that your environment has the right amount of oxygen when testing)

this is a simple test you can perform,
